访问nacos时报错502 Bad Gateway
时间: 2023-10-13 14:00:58 浏览: 450
当你在访问Nacos时遇到"502 Bad Gateway"错误,这通常表示Nginx作为反向代理服务器无法正确连接到后端的Nacos服务器。
这个错误可能有多种原因,下面是一些常见的排查步骤:
1. 检查Nacos服务器是否正在运行。确保Nacos服务器已启动并且正在监听正确的端口。
2. 检查Nacos服务器的网络连接。确保Nacos服务器的网络连接正常,没有任何防火墙或网络配置问题导致连接失败。
3. 检查Nginx配置。确保Nginx的配置文件正确地指向了Nacos服务器的地址和端口,并且没有任何语法错误。
4. 检查Nacos服务器的日志。查看Nacos服务器的日志文件,了解是否有任何错误或异常信息。
5. 检查Nginx日志。查看Nginx服务器的日志文件,检查是否有任何与Nacos相关的错误或异常信息。
如果以上步骤都没有解决问题,你可能需要更详细地检查Nginx和Nacos的配置,以及网络连接和其他相关因素。如果问题仍然存在,建议查阅相关文档或寻求更专业的技术支持。
相关问题
nginx配置nacos的虚拟IP后 浏览器访问nacos提示502gateway报错
您好!针对您的问题,502 Bad Gateway 错误通常表示 Nginx 无法正确连接到后端的服务。这可能是由于以下原之一造成的1. Nacos 服务启动或未正常运行:请确保您已经正确启动了 Nacos 服务,并且服务正常运行。您可以检查 Nacos 的日志文件以查看是否有任何错误信息。
2. Nacos 配置错误:请确保您在 Nginx 配置文件中正确配置了 Nacos 的虚拟 IP。您可以检查 Nginx 配置文件中的 proxy_pass 部分,确保它指向了正确的 Nacos 虚拟 IP 地址和端口号。
3. Nginx 配置错误:请确保您的 Nginx 配置文件正确设置了反向代理(proxy)和负载均衡(load balancing)等相关配置。您可以检查 Nginx 配置文件中的 upstream 部分,确保它正确指向了 Nacos 后端服务的实际 IP 地址和端口号。
4. 防火墙或安全组设置:请确保防火墙或安全组没有阻止 Nginx 访问 Nacos 后端服务。您可以检查服务器的防火墙规则或云平台的安全组规则,确保它们允许 Nginx 访问 Nacos 后端服务。
请逐一检查以上可能的原因,并逐步排除问题,以确定造成502 Bad Gateway 错误的具体原因。如果问题仍然存在,请提供更多的详细信息,我将尽力提供更准确的帮助。
访问nacos地址报502,怎么解决
502 错误一般是网关或代理服务器出现了问题,可能是由于请求超时、服务器负载过高、网络连接不稳定、Nacos服务未启动等原因导致的。
解决方法如下:
1. 检查 Nacos 服务是否启动正常,可以通过访问 Nacos 控制台来确认。
2. 检查 Nacos 服务所在的服务器是否正常运行,可以通过 ping 命令或 telnet 命令测试服务器的网络连接情况。
3. 检查是否存在网络问题,比如防火墙、路由器等设备可能会阻止请求的流量,可以检查一下这些设备的配置是否正确。
4. 检查 Nacos 的配置是否正确,比如端口号是否正确、数据存储位置是否正确等。
5. 检查代理服务器或负载均衡器的配置是否正确,可以尝试重启代理服务器或负载均衡器来解决问题。
如果以上方法都无法解决问题,可以考虑联系 Nacos 官方支持或者社区论坛来寻求帮助。
阅读全文